Overview
- The Win uses the Snapdragon 8 Elite Gen 5 while the Win RT runs the Snapdragon 8 Elite, with configurations up to 16GB LPDDR5X and 1TB UFS 4.1.
- Both models ship with 10,000mAh silicon‑carbon batteries and 100W wired charging, and the Win adds 80W wireless charging.
- An integrated fan in the rear module is rated for up to 25,000 RPM to help sustain performance during gaming.
- Each phone features a 6.83‑inch OLED display at 185Hz with HDR10+, a claimed 6,000‑nit peak brightness and 5,920Hz PWM dimming, plus IP68/IP69/IP69K protection.
- China pricing spans from CNY 2,699 for the Win RT (12GB/256GB) to CNY 5,299 for the Win (16GB/1TB), with sales live and no global rollout confirmed.
